Looking in the voicemail settings and searching for a ‘Deactivate‘ or ‘Turn Off‘ option is an obvious first step regardless of the phone you’re using. If you find the correct option, disabling it will turn off the voicemail function.

Tap on the Google Fi app on your device’s home screen. Tap on the Account tab. Under Phone settings, tap on Voicemail. Tap on Manage greeting. Tap on the Microphone button to record a new voicemail message, or skip ahead to step 8. Tap on Keep to save the new message, or on Redo to try another one.

In the Phone app , Visual Voicemail (available from select carriers) shows a list of your messages. You can choose which ones to play and delete without listening to all of them. A badge on the Voicemail icon indicates the number of unheard messages.
